Oklahoma Code § 63-1-852.1

Title 63. Public Health And Safety: Fees - Maximum fee - Capital cost for acquisition -

Request for exemption.
A.  Each application for a new certificate of need applied for
pursuant to the provisions of Section 1-852 of this title, except
for those applications filed by state agencies, shall be accompanied
by an application fee of Three Thousand Dollars ($3,000.00).
B.  The maximum filing fee on an application for replacement of
an existing facility shall be One Thousand Dollars ($1,000.00).
C.  1.  The maximum filing fee on an application for an
acquisition shall be Five Thousand Dollars ($5,000.00).
2.  The capital cost for acquisition shall be the current book
value of the facility as shown by a recognized method or basis of
accounting as attested by a Certified Public Accountant.
D.  If an application for a certificate of need is not approved,
the Department shall refund the application fee in full.
E.  Each request for exemption from certificate of need
requirements submitted under Section 1-852 of this title, except for
a request filed by a state agency, shall be accompanied by a fee of
One Hundred Dollars ($100.00).
Added by Laws 1996, c. 336, § 5, emerg. eff. June 12, 1996.  Amended
by Laws 2004, c. 436, § 4, emerg. eff. June 4, 2004; Laws 2009, c.
121, § 1, emerg. eff. April 28, 2009.
